on 02-10-2009 12:04 PM
Hi all,
I am using PI 7.1,
I have created the Context Object and Assigned to the "Service Interface(Outbound)" Message in ESR.
and I have created the Receiver Role where I selected the Context object and gave the Receiver System also.
Now I am getting the Error in Receiver Determination, while inserting the Receiver Role.
Message is as follow,
Check Result for Object | APPL1 | PlainStudent_Sync_out Checking local rule... Checking rule testt used and its context objects
Cannot read context objects because software component version of interface is unknown
Any Idea.. what may the Problem..?
Thanks,
Dhanabal
Hi Dhanabal,
Try the steps below
1. Open your Outbound Message Interface (which you are using in your Receiver Determination) in IR, edit it and change the Interface pattern (which is there just below the category "Outbound") to "Stateless (XI30 - Compatible)" , save it activate it.
2. Follow the same step for your Inbound Message Interface. Change the Interface Pattern from "Sateless" to "Stateless (XI30 - Compatible)" .
3. Go to ID. Remove your Outbound and Inbound Message Interface from their respective Business Service/Comp and add it again.
4. Create your your receiver determination again using the Outbound and Inbound MI you have changed.
5. Open condition editor of your receiver determination.You should be able to see your Message Interface and can choose the XPath
Thanks,
Raj
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i,
in IR, change your service interface from Stateless to Stateless(XI 30 compatible).........then it will work in ID.
Regards,
Rajeev Gupta
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
84 | |
24 | |
11 | |
9 | |
7 | |
6 | |
5 | |
5 | |
5 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.